Before the advent of modern a/c, Floridians depend on a range of innovative, if somewhat less effective, approaches to combat the heat. Wide verandas, tactically positioned windows to capture breezes, and even sleeping decks were typical architectural features created to promote air flow. People adapted their way of lives, too, frequently carrying out organization and social activities in the cooler early morning and night hours. The early 20th century marked a turning point. While Willis Provider is widely credited with creating modern cooling in 1902, it took a number of years for the innovation to end up being available and budget friendly for extensive usage in homes and organizations. Theaters and outlet store were among the very first to adopt cooling, providing a welcome reprieve from the sweltering heat and drawing in eager consumers. This preliminary adoption sustained more innovation and advancement, leading the way for smaller, more effective units suitable for property use.

Air Conditioning Beach Fl College Park Jacksonville FLThink of central air conditioner as the king of cool in lots of College Park Jacksonville FL homes. It uses a network of ducts to distribute cooled air throughout your entire home. However here's a little-known concern: those ducts! Leaky ducts can bleed away a considerable portion of your cooling power, often up to 30%. Regular duct assessments and sealing can be a game-changer for efficiency. Is your energy bill higher than you expect? Schedule an inspection with a professional.
Got a space that never ever appears to get cool enough, or possibly an addition without existing ductwork? Ductless mini-splits may be the response. These systems use targeted cooling without the need for substantial ductwork. A common oversight: forgetting to clean the filters regularly. Stopped up filters not just decrease efficiency however can likewise lead to poor air quality. Goal to clean them monthly, or even more regularly throughout peak use.
Window systems-- the old faithfuls. They're affordable and best for cooling a single room. They can be energy hogs if you're not mindful. Pointer from the pros: seal any gaps around the system with weather stripping to avoid warm air from sneaking in. Also, think about purchasing a wise plug to control the system from another location and set schedules. Did you know that running a window system 24/7 can really raise your energy expense greater than a more efficient main system for the very same location?
In College Park Jacksonville FL, heatpump aren't simply for heating; they can cool too! They work by transferring heat, making them a flexible choice. One possible stumbling block: heat pumps can have a hard time to maintain constant temperature levels throughout severe heat waves. Ensure your system is correctly sized for your home and consider supplemental cooling alternatives for those sweltering summer days.
While not as typical in College Park Jacksonville FL due to the humidity, evaporative coolers can be efficient in drier environments. They cool air by vaporizing water, which can feel splendidly rejuvenating. The catch? They're not perfect for areas with high humidity, as the included moisture can make things uncomfortable. Ever looked blankly at the SEER score on an a/c system, wondering if it's simply a random number? It's not. The Seasonal Energy Effectiveness Ratio (SEER) is a vital indicator of how efficiently your a/c transforms electrical power into cool air. Believe of it as the miles per gallon for your a/c. A greater SEER score implies more cooling per system of energy, equating to lower energy bills. Here's the thing: understanding the SEER rating is only half the battle. Comprehending how it applies to your specific home and use patterns is where the real savings start. Consider this: an unit with a partially higher SEER rating may appear like the much better option, but if it's oversized for your home, it will cycle on and off more regularly, minimizing its efficiency and possibly reducing its lifespan. One prevalent problem is warm air blowing from the vents. What could be the factor your AC is not cooling? A refrigerant leakage might be the culprit. Refrigerant, the lifeblood of your air conditioner, enables the cooling procedure. If there's a leak, your system can't successfully cool the air. Try to find signs of ice buildup on the refrigerant lines, which can indicate low refrigerant levels. Another possibility is a clogged up air filter, which limits airflow and triggers the system to work harder, eventually reducing its cooling capability. Keep in mind, altering your air filter routinely-- at least on a monthly basis or more-- can prevent a host of issues.
Odd sounds emanating from your AC unit can be alarming. A rattling noise may indicate loose elements, while a squealing sound might indicate a damaged belt. A buzzing sound might indicate electrical problems or a faulty capacitor. Disregarding these noises can result in more substantial damage down the road. It resembles neglecting a persistent cough-- it's most likely to worsen! Before calling an a/c repair work service technician, try to pinpoint the source of the noise to supply them with as much information as possible.
Brief biking, where your a/c turns on and off often, can be aggravating and inefficient. It not just stops working to sufficiently cool your home however also puts additional stress on the system, potentially shortening its life expectancy. This problem can stem from a variety of causes, consisting of a dirty air filter, a large a/c system, or a malfunctioning thermostat. Air Conditioning In College Park Jacksonville FL. Imagine your a/c as a sprinter continuously beginning and stopping-- it's bound to break faster. Dealing with brief cycling immediately can save you cash on energy expenses and avoid early system failure

Choosing an air conditioning company without due diligence can result in repeating issues. A common problem is improper sizing of the air conditioner unit. An oversized system cycles on and off too regularly, resulting in inadequacy and a clammy feel. Undersized systems battle to maintain, driving up energy bills and reducing the life-span of the equipment. Getting the ideal size is an art and a science. It has to do with comprehending factors like insulation, window efficiency, and even the instructions your home faces.
